The title means "Welcome the New Year" in Mandarin
Dedicated to all who celebrate the Lunar New Year
RIGHT JAZZ BOX SCUFF, LEFT JAZZ BOX SCUFF
1-2
Rock cross right foot over left, recover on left
Body & arms - bow your body to left diagonal, clench right fist & hold it with left palm in traditional Chinese greeting
3-4
Step back on right, scuff left foot forward
5-6
Rock cross left foot, recover on right
Body & arms - bow your body to right diagonal, arms as in steps 1-2
7-8
Step back on left, scuff right foot forward
BODY TWISTS TO LEFT, RIGHT JAZZ BOX SCUFF
